WebDec 19, 2002 · Cyclopropane fatty acids (CFAs) are a major component of the phospholipids of many species of bacteria (Grogan and Cronan, 1997). These acids are formed by addition of a methylene group, derived from the methyl group of S-adenosyl methionine, across the carbon–carbon double bond of unsaturated fatty acids (UFAs) … WebThe cyclopropane fatty acids have similar biophysical properties to the UFAs, but render the membrane more stable to environmental insults, … WebBiosynthesis []. CPAs are derived from unsaturated fatty acids by cyclopropanation.The methylene donor is a methyl group on S-adenosylmethionine (SAM). The conversion is catalyzed by cyclopropane-fatty-acyl-phospholipid synthase. WebMay 7, 2002 · Bacteria synthesize cyclopropane fatty acids (CPA-FAs) only by the addition of a methylene group from S-adenosylmethionine to the cis-double bond of monoenoic phospholipid-bound fatty acids. In plants CPA-FAs are usually minor components with cyclopropene fatty acids (CPE-FAs) more abundant.
